On 01/16/2017 05:07 PM, Ralf Ramsauer wrote:
> This allows us to dump messages if the hypervisor failed to start or the
> last few messages after the hypervisor was disabled. This needs some
> special treatment, as the hypervisor_memory region is unmapped after
> failures.
> 
> Hook into disable an failure paths and copy the page to a dedicated
> variable. Indicate with a boolean flag that data is present.

Just found a little regression here:

If there is more than one reader, only one of them will dump the
last_console_page. FCFS...

This would not be the case if we would have a threaded periodical common
consumer of the (last_)console_page.
